What is the THC Percentage of Blue Dream Strain?

Let's talk about Blue Dream, a popular strain loved by both recreational and medical cannabis users. It's known for its balanced effects, offering a soothing calm without being too overwhelming in regards to psychoactive effects.

 

However, what sets Blue Dream apart is its average THC content, ranging from 17% to 24%. THC is the compound responsible for that 'high' feeling.

 

With its moderate percentage, Blue Dream is a versatile choice that appeals to both beginners and experienced users who appreciate its consistent and manageable effects. It's this very fact that has played a huge role in Blue Dream's widespread popularity.

 

What is the CBD Percentage of Blue Dream Strain?

Blue Dream strain is a sativa-dominant hybrid born from a potent cross between the Blueberry indica strain and sativa Haze strain. It's renowned for its well balanced effects defined by full-body relaxation coupled with cerebral invigoration, which can largely be attributed to its THC levels. However, this strain stands out due to its high Cannabidiol (CBD) percentage, which can range between 1% to 2%.

 

Although this percentage might not seem extraordinarily high, when juxtaposed with its high Tetrahydrocannabinol (THC) content, which often falls between 17% to 24%, the CBD in Blue Dream contributes significantly to the overall entourage effect of the strain.

 

The unique interplay between CBD and THC makes Blue Dream a popular choice for those seeking substantial pain relief without heavy sedative effects.

 

What Terpenes Are Found in Blue Dream Strain?

Blue Dream has gained immense popularity, thanks in large part to its unique and dominant terpene profile. Here's a breakdown of the main terpenes found in Blue Dream and their roles:

 

Myrcene

Typically found in high quantities in Blue Dream, Myrcene is the most dominant terpene in Blue Dream. Additionally, it's known for its earthy and musky flavors and similar scent profile. Finally, myrcene has potential anti-inflammatory and pain-relieving properties.

 

Pinene

Pinene, as the name suggests, gives off subtle notes of a pine-like aroma. It is known for its potential ability to enhance focus and memory and may help counteract some of the negative effects of THC.

 

Caryophyllene

This spicy-scented terpene has been studied for its potential anti-inflammatory and analgesic effects, giving Blue Dream its relaxing characteristics.

 

Limonene

Limonene imparts a citrusy aroma to Blue Dream. It is associated with mood-enhancing effects and may help alleviate stress and anxiety.

 

Each of these terpenes contributes to the complex array of effects that Blue Dream users experience, making it a favorite among both novice and veteran cannabis consumers.
